Women’s Quarter Marathon Celebrates International Women’s Day
Hosted by Houston Running Company, this event is open to women of all ages, and the men that support them!

The 8th annual and highly empowering Women’s Quarter Marathon, presented by Houston Running Company (HRC), celebrates the support, strength and community that women create - not only in the Houston area - but all around the world! In honor of International Women’s Day, celebrated Saturday March 8, this two-day event starts on this date with a Women’s Market, showcasing women-owned businesses and local artists. Then on Sunday, March 9, participants can lace up their shoes and participate in one of three events, including the 6.22-mile quarter marathon, a 5K run/walk, or the Mini Quarter (1k) for the “littler” runners and walkers. Event proceeds will benefit The Mission of Yahweh, an organization that provides safe shelter, resources and long-term support to help women who are rebuilding their lives, and to help those with children, providing them with a secure and loving environment.
“This event honors women and encourages them to unite together to push beyond themselves – and chase their dreams!” said Randi Schooley, HRC co-founder. “And while this is most certainly an event focused on honoring strong women, we also invite strong men (husbands, brothers, sons, partners and others) who support them, to join us as well!”
The Women’s Market on March 8 is from 11 a.m. – 6 p.m. at Karback Brewing Company (Karbach) and will provide attendees with the opportunity to network with one another and support local women-owned businesses, along with local artists. There will also be a live DJ, and a special cranberry sour brewed to celebrate the occasion.

On March 9, back at Karbach in the outdoor space, the Women’s Quarter Marathon starts at 7:30 a.m., the 5K run/walk follows at 7:45 a.m. and the Mini-Quarter (1K) for children - designed to inspire and encourage the next generation of strong women - kicks off at 9:30 a.m. For those unable to attend in person, virtual events are available for both the Quarter Marathon and the 5K. All participants (in person or virtual) receive a t-shirt and finisher’s medal with registration.
Awards will be given immediately after the race to the top three overall female finishers and the top three overall female masters. Age group awards will be mailed out after the event. Parking is free and available at both Karbach Brewing Company and Delmar Stadium.
